About Sir John Morris Jones
History buffs with an interest in Welsh culture will appreciate the significance more than casual visitors. There's not much to see beyond the memorial stone and surrounding farmland, so allow perhaps 15 minutes unless you're particularly keen on the subject. The real value lies in understanding Morris Jones's role in Welsh literary history.
It's free to visit, though you'll need to park considerately on nearby lanes. Best combined with other Anglesey attractions rather than making a special trip. For families staying at nearby parks like Penbryn Caravan Site or Anglesey Yurt Holidays, it makes a brief educational stop if you're already exploring the island's quieter corners. Kids might find it a bit dry unless they're studying Welsh history at school.
